Job description
* accountable for the creation and execution of the country's business risk & compliance plan based on the country's risk register, priorities, and business needs. ensure the integration of ikano business to identify opportunities and risks through a risk-based approach.
* lead the creation of country-specific risk and compliance insights to identify and act on risk and business opportunities. Implementation of risk management process i.e., risk assessment, root cause analysis, mitigation plans.
* lead and conduct internal and external compliance checks and inspections on safety, and security standards in all units in mexico (i.e. Sec check, i-conduct, etc.).
* document and report relevant findings to management and relevant stakeholders.
* lead the implementation of regional working methods and align ways of working to create a structured and systematic way of working throughout the country.
* responsible for leading and developing high-performance risk and compliance functions. this includes a matrix in the country, set goals, and kpis to achieve an efficient, professional, and high-performing organization with identified talents to help grow risk capabilities to protect ikea assets from theft, loss or damage and operating challenges.
* lead the business continuity plans and crisis management work, ensuring that routines and response plans are implemented to ensure crisis preparedness throughout the country.
* proactively identify emerging risks and ensure early involvement in new initiatives in business units and processes. lead and develop effective procedures to address emerging risks through the risk assessment process.
* define and align the implementation of operating procedures in business units.
* establish and refresh training materials to secure risk awareness is at a good level. support with the performance of training for co-workers and relevant stakeholders on safety and security.
* develop a monitoring process to follow up on the retail units' action plans to ensure units are operating in compliance with ikea rules and sops.
* responsible for the global and local business insurance package including all claims incidents.
